AEVEX Aerospace hires Joyce Adams to Intelligence Solutions Business Development Team

 Solana Beach, CA, January 4, 2020AEVEX Aerospace, a full-spectrum airborne intelligence solutions company, today announced the appointment of Joyce Adams to the AEVEX Intelligence Solutions Business Development team. Adams is a career intelligence professional with 34 years of dedicated service to the Special Operations community. At AEVEX, she will leverage her robust professional experience to help create new business opportunities throughout the DoD marketspace.

“We are honored and excited to have Joyce join the AEVEX team,” said Jamon Osborne, Vice President for Business Development and Strategy. “Her unique mix of talent, expertise, and determination make her a perfect fit with who we are at AEVEX and where we are going in the future.” The AEVEX Aerospace Business Development team provides support across three separate business units – Flight Operations, Engineering & Technology, and Intelligence Solutions. Joyce’s addition to the Intelligence Solutions team in Fayetteville, NC will provide a unique benefit to a high-performing team focused on both ISR and Intelligence support services. “AEVEX Aerospace has a long history of providing support to the Special Operations community. I am very excited to be joining such a unique, dynamic team where I can continue to serve the nation’s finest!”

About AEVEX Aerospace:
AEVEX’s vision is to be the recognized leader in full-spectrum airborne intelligence solutions. They take a long-term view of their relationships, partnering with customers to rapidly identify, develop, and deliver tailored solutions for airborne intelligence requirements. Their culture attracts and retains elite talent who thrive in dynamic mission environments. Whether providing flight test support for a new collection aircraft; operating a high-priority deployed unmanned aircraft system; or providing post-mission collection analysis for special operators, AEVEX delivers high-end results to empower their customers for consistent mission success. AEVEX has offices in Solana Beach, CA, Tysons Corner, VA and Fayetteville, NC. It currently consists of 500 employees across more than a dozen locations around the world.
